I just indulged by buying the latest single from teh soundtrack to be released in Australia - COME WHAT MAY.
It has 4 versions of Come What May (Josh Abrahams Radio Edit; David Foster LP version; Josh Abrahams LP Version; and the film version - the latter was my main reason for buying it).
However, it also contains an instrumental/karoake mix of the ELEPHANT LOVE MEDLEY.
Not sure if it's getting released anywhere but here.

Joel,
What was the reason for "Come What May" not being eligible for an Oscar nomination?
Hope you're still enjoying the single,
Christine
 

Joel Mack

Senior HTF Member
Joined
Jun 29, 1999
Messages
2,317
Christine,
Apparently it was written (but not used) for "William Shakespeare's Romeo + Juliet", which makes it ineligible. Eligible songs have to be written for the films they appear in. Phooey.
